How to improve your Understanding Skills?
Understanding a French conversation, a movie or the News is not always an easy task.
Generally the first thing you can manage is to understand the news especially if it is not spoken too fast. But when there is an accent, or some slang words, it becomes more complcated.
Here are some tips to improve your oral skills:
1. Do private lessons, or a class that focuses on oral skills and conversation, with a smal amount of students.
2. Watch the news in French.
2. Listen to authentic conversations, but don't go too high in a level as you may not understand anything.
How to improve your oral production?
With an action based methodology, you will soon be able to ask and asnwer questions, build more complex dialogs and follow real conversation.
To reinforce your oral skills, it is important to listen to native speakers, but also use the language as much as possible. Don't be afraid to make mistakes - you'll learn so much from them!
1- Read out loud
2- Listen to the news while reading the transcriptions (check RFI and TV5 monde or Youtube videos).
3- Watch a French movie with French subtitles. Listen to a sentence, stop the movie and repeat the sentence out loud.
4- Go to a class and talk as much as you can. In our conversation class, we not only make sure students are interacting and talking a lot, but we also help them understand major mistakes. It’s indeed very important to understand recurring mistakes and to repeat the sentence correctly to make sure you develop the right reflexes.
5- Go on an immersion trip, but be careful, if people don’t correct you, you risk developping bad prononciation habits.
How to improve your written production?
1- Learn your grammar!
Work with a good book, do exercises regularly
2- Write little texts and read it out loud.
You might be able to correct your own mistakes.
3- Take a course in which your teacher will give you written homework.
Many teachers don’t do it, since it’s more work for them (they have to correct your homework at home), but it’s essential for you. Because during the class, more time should be devoted to talking.
4- Take private lessons and work on your weaknesses with your teacher.
It’s good to practice writing in a useful and authentic context for example: writing a letter to friends, writing emails, invitation, professional correspondence etc..
